The 2002–03 Texas Longhorns women's basketball team represented the University of Texas at Austin in the 2002–03 college basketball season. It was head coach Jody Conradt's 27th season at Texas. The Longhorns were members of the Big 12 Conference and played their home games at the Frank Erwin Center. The team finished the season with a record of 29–6, 15–1 in Big 12 play to win the regular season and Big 12 tournament. They received an automatic bid to the NCAA women's basketball tournament where they reached the Final Four for the first time since the 1986–87 season.
